1971 Jensen SP vs. 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ero

To start off, 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ero is newer by 36 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1971 Jensen SP.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1971 Jensen SP would be higher. At 7,206 cc (8 cylinders), 1971 Jensen SP is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1971 Jensen SP (385 HP @ 4700 RPM) has 271 more horse power than 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ero. (114 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1971 Jensen SP should accelerate faster than 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ero weights approximately 72 kg more than 1971 Jensen SP.

Because 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1971 Jensen SP.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1971 Jensen SP (557 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 317 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ero. (240 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 1971 Jensen SP will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ero. 1971 Jensen SP has automatic transmission and 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ero has manual transmission. 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1971 Jensen SP will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1971 Jensen SP 2007 Mitsubishi Pajero
Make Jensen Mitsubishi
Model SP Pajero
Year Released 1971 2007
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 7206 cc 2477 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 385 HP 114 HP
Engine RPM 4700 RPM 4000 RPM
Torque 557 Nm 240 Nm
Torque RPM 3600 RPM 2000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 109.7 mm 91.1 mm
Engine Stroke Size 95.3 mm 95 mm
Top Speed 230 km/hour 145 km/hour
Drive Type Rear 4WD
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 1783 kg 1855 kg
Vehicle Length 4780 mm 4180 mm
Vehicle Width 1760 mm 1790 mm
Vehicle Height 1370 mm 1910 mm
Wheelbase Size 2670 mm 2430 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 75 L 75 L
